Evaluation of patient radiation dose in routine radiographic examinations in Saudi Arabia
Radiation Physics and Chemistry ( IF 2.9 ) Pub Date : 2020-08-01 , DOI: 10.1016/j.radphyschem.2020.108883
Hamid Osman Hamid

Abstract The aim of the study was to evaluate the radiation entrance skin dose (ESD) in most radiographic X-ray examinations in Taif City, Saudi Arabia. The study was carried out in 3 different hospitals in Taif City. These hospitals are indicated in this study as I, II, and III. In total, 221 images were acquired at the aforementioned hospitals by using two different techniques of dose assessment, DosCal software and the routine thermo-luminescence (TL) method. A data collection sheet was designed to record technical factors (kVp and mAs) and patient bio-data. The average of ESD for all examinations was 1.67 mGy for both methods, while the average tube voltage was 64.6 kVp. Additionally, the highest ESDs were associated with the examination of the lumbosacral and pelvis to be 7.4 and 6.3 mGy, respectively. The two methods of dose assessment were compared and a correlation coefficient of R2 = 0.93 was found. Although this study concluded that, the ESDs obtained in all examinations were lower than those mentioned in the previous studies, more studies in radiation dose field are required to establish a local diagnostic reference level.

沙特阿拉伯常规放射照相检查中患者辐射剂量的评估

摘要 本研究的目的是评估沙特阿拉伯塔伊夫市大多数 X 射线检查中的辐射入口皮肤剂量 (ESD)。该研究在塔伊夫市的 3 家不同医院进行。这些医院在本研究中表示为 I、II 和 III。通过使用两种不同的剂量评估技术、DosCal 软件和常规热发光 (TL) 方法,在上述医院总共采集了 221 张图像。数据收集表旨在记录技术因素(kVp 和 mAs)和患者生物数据。两种方法的所有检查的 ESD 平均值为 1.67 mGy,而平均管电压为 64.6 kVp。此外,最高 ESD 与腰骶部和骨盆检查相关,分别为 7.4 和 6.3 mGy。比较了两种剂量评估方法,发现相关系数为 R2 = 0.93。尽管本研究得出的结论是,所有检查中获得的 ESD 均低于以往研究中提到的 ESD,但仍需要对辐射剂量场进行更多研究,以建立局部诊断参考水平。
